Quick answer: For a family of four, a Walt Disney World trip can vary by thousands of dollars depending on dates, hotel, ticket length, food and paid extras. A practical way to budget is to build the trip in layers: transportation to Orlando, hotel, tickets, food, local transportation, then optional extras such as Lightning Lane and souvenirs.

Sample family-of-four budgets

These are planning ranges, not quotes. Disney uses date-based pricing and promotions change. Use them to understand where the money goes, then price your exact dates on Disney’s site.

Trip style 5-night hotel 4 park days Food Local transport/extras Planning total
Budget-minded Value/off-site value hotel Base tickets Mostly quick service + groceries Limited paid extras Often roughly $3,500–$5,000 before airfare
Moderate Disney Moderate or nicer off-site Base or Hopper Mix of quick and table service Some Lightning Lane + souvenirs Often roughly $5,000–$7,500 before airfare
Premium Deluxe resort Hopper Frequent table service/character meals Lightning Lane, extras, premium transport $8,000+ is easy to reach

Where the money goes

  • Tickets: Standard date-based tickets require a start date. One park per day is the cheapest standard approach.
  • Hotel: The same resort can cost very different amounts in September versus Christmas week.
  • Food: Breakfast in the room + quick service can be dramatically cheaper than daily character dining.
  • Transportation: On-site transportation is complimentary, but airport transportation and off-site driving still cost money.
  • Extras: Lightning Lane, souvenirs, strollers, premium events and photo packages are where a ‘reasonable’ budget can balloon.

The easiest way to build your exact budget

  1. Price flights or driving.
  2. Price two hotel options for the same dates.
  3. Price base tickets before adding upgrades.
  4. Set a per-person daily food budget.
  5. Add airport/local transportation.
  6. Add only the extras you already know you want.
  7. Add a 10–15% cushion so one expensive day does not wreck the budget.
